The wear of control rod cladding plays a crucial role in the safe operation of nuclear reactors. This study aims to delve into the mechanisms of control rod cladding wear and its influencing factors to enhance reactor safety and performance. Utilizing friction and wear coefficients measured in experiments by E. Marc et al., a wear analysis model between control rod cladding and the contact area was established using the finite element analysis software ABAQUS. An energy model was applied, combined with the UMESHMOTION subroutine and ALE adaptive meshing method to achieve dynamic updating of the worn surface. After comparing two-dimensional and three-dimensional models, the more computationally efficient two-dimensional model was selected for analysis. Furthermore, this study explored the impacts of acceleration factors, friction coefficients, and analysis step sizes on computational results, establishing rational parameter settings and laying the groundwork for studying the evolution of control rod wear. Through analysis of wear depth under various work conditions, the following conclusions were drawn: Proper liquid lubrication is highly significant in reducing cladding wear.
